Economist estimates cost of Iraq war to exceed $3 trillion
On Thursday, Joseph Stiglitz told the congressional Joint Economic Committee that $3 trillion was at the low end of estimated war costs. High estimate is 5 trillion dollars.

The current debt owed to the Social Security Trust Fund, the debt that many say can't be paid, will bankrupt us, necessitates changes in Social Security, tax hikes or benefit cuts - is about 2 trillion dollars.
